Transaction 95310627eec65db644bfbbb58dba78179380ae7a20bae551495241d00d6b21eb
1 Input
1 Output
-
95310627eec65db644bfbbb58dba78179380ae7a20bae551495241d00d6b21eb:0
- value
- 14288433
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 674b16dcde6a15017b4a0b7d9b87a80cb98ad383 OP_EQUAL
- address
- MHKKnV6ka1sHpf4QxX8ovaDV3eV4SpRzSg